Gor Mahia head coach Sinisa Mihic has provided a critical assessment of his first match in charge, expressing dissatisfaction with his team’s performance despite securing a 2-1 victory over Mathare United in the FKF Premier League on Saturday at Dandora Stadium. Mathare United took an early lead in the 16th minute when Elli Asieche capitalized on a lapse in Gor Mahia’s defense. However, defender Alphonce Omija responded in the 35th minute, leveling the score and ensuring both teams went into halftime even. In a thrilling FKF Premier League encounter at Dandora Stadium, Gor Mahia emerged victorious with a 2-1 win over Mathare United after a tense battle on Saturday. Mathare United, playing at home, entrusted Robert Mboya with goalkeeping duties, with Elli Asieche leading the team in midfield. On the other side, Gor Mahia’s new head coach, Sinisa Mihic, relied on Kevin Omondi in goal, while Philemon Otieno captained the defense and Gedeon Bendeka led the attack. Gor Mahia, are undergoing a significant squad overhaul in preparation for the second half of the season. The club, under the guidance of new head coach Sinisa Mihic, has been actively involved in the transfer market to fortify their team for the upcoming challenges. In an official communication from the club, it has been revealed that several key players have departed, including midfielder Musa Masika and winger Enock Wanyama, who were both brought in during the 2023/24 season under former coach Jonathan McKinstry. New Gor Mahia head coach, Sinisa Mihic, is focused on elevating the team’s performance in the FKF Premier League. Acknowledging the gap between Gor Mahia and the league leaders, Kenya Police and Tusker, Mihic emphasizes the potential for improvement. Transitioning into his role midway through the season poses a challenge, but Mihic expresses confidence in the team’s quality players. With a background managing clubs in Sudan and Libya, he has closely observed Gor Mahia’s recent matches, identifying areas for enhancement. Six years ago, on a sunny Sunday, February 3rd, 2019, at exactly 16:00, Gor Mahia faced a pivotal game in the CAF Confederation Cup group stage. This match held significant importance in regaining confidence for qualifying for the quarters, a goal that slipped away the previous year after elimination by Ryon Sports from Rwanda. Leading the team that day was Jaques Tuyisenge, who had exuded confidence during the pre-match conference the day before.
